<p>The ACL <code>explicit_allowdeny</code> allows to restrict an editor to certain plugin types (field <code>list_type</code>):</p>
<p><img src="http://forge.typo3.org/attachments/download/37635/acl-list-type.png" alt="" loading="lazy" /></p>
<p>If an admin creates a plugin of a certain list_type which is not allowed by the editor, in Web>List module the editor will still see the "controls" which would allow him to edit this content element:</p>
<p><img src="http://forge.typo3.org/attachments/download/37636/web-list-buggy.png" alt="" loading="lazy" /></p>
<p>As soon as the user also shows the column <code>list_type</code>, the permission check works and he does not see the icons anymore:</p>
<p><img src="http://forge.typo3.org/attachments/download/37637/web-list-ok.png" alt="" loading="lazy" /></p>
<p>The bug most probably came from the optimizations done in Web>List in <a class="external" href="https://review.typo3.org/c/Packages/TYPO3.CMS/+/68666">https://review.typo3.org/c/Packages/TYPO3.CMS/+/68666</a> - the $row which is passed on to DatabaseRecordList::makeControl and then later to BackendUserAuthentication::recordEditAccessInternals() no longer is the full row, but just a basic version of it + the fields select by the user in the backend. So <code>list_type</code> is missing, and this auth-check is then no longer performed.</p> TYPO3 Core - Task #57209 (Closed): Remove deprecation of BasicFileUtility::init until core stops ...http://forge.typo3.org/issues/572092014-03-23T17:58:02ZErnesto Baschnyeb@cron.eu

<p>On PHP < 5.3 I get this warning on top of the login screen (and also in the whole backend, making it completely unusable):</p>
<p>Strict standards: Declaration of TYPO3\CMS\Core\Compatibility\CompatbilityClassLoaderPhpBelow50307::requireClassFileOnce() should be compatible with that of TYPO3\CMS\Core\Core\ClassLoader::requireClassFileOnce() in /.../typo3_src/typo3/sysext/core/Classes/Core/SystemEnvironmentBuilder.php on line 239</p>
<p>Acording to git bisect this got broken with change <a class="issue tracker-4 status-5 priority-3 priority-lowest closed" title="Task: Protect bootstrap methods (Closed)" href="http://forge.typo3.org/issues/43285">#43285</a>.</p>
<p>Indeed the declaration of the methods differ:</p>
<pre>
class ClassLoader {
...
static protected function requireClassFileOnce($classPath) {
...
</pre>
<pre>
class CompatbilityClassLoaderPhpBelow50307 extends \TYPO3\CMS\Core\Core\ClassLoader {
...
static public function requireClassFileOnce($classPath, $className) {
...
</pre>
<p>And by the way, the classname CompatbilityClassLoaderPhpBelow50307 is misspelled (misses an "i" in Compat*i*bility).</p> TYPO3 Core - Bug #25398 (Closed): TCEforms draws huge empty icon row which on select-fields, maki...http://forge.typo3.org/issues/253982011-03-25T20:18:25ZErnesto Baschnyeb@cron.eu
